What You Do: The Project Manager’s primary responsibilities include: scheduling and maintaining accurate and timely marketing and creative projects, managing designer workloads, liaising with property team managers, and reviewing and editing copy. Key Responsibilities Project Review: First eyes on creative briefs to ensure they are thorough and complete, work with property managers to acquire all necessary content for the design team. Project Tracking: Keep projects on time using a project management system to schedule and enforce timelines. Proactively identify project risks, mitigate issues, and solve problems to keep projects on track. Liaison & Communication: Act as the first point of contact between the creative team and property managers. Quality Control: Review and edit copy and project updates to ensure accuracy and alignment with copywriter and creative director. Requirements Required Skills & Qualifications: Experience: Previous experience as a Project Manager in a marketing or advertising agency. Software Proficiency: Experience with project management tools (Wrike or similar). Basic understanding of design terminology. Microsoft Suite. Communication: Excellent verbal, writing, and editing skills for client-facing and internal communications. High level of consistency and attention to detail. Organization: Extremely organized and capable of juggling 100+ projects on a daily basis. Support: Assisting the VP of Marketing, the Creative Director, the creative team, and the copywriter as needed. Education: Bachelor’s Degree in Marketing, Advertising, Communications, or related field.
